Explanation:
It is known that when we move down a group then there occurs an increase in the size elements due to the addition of more number of electrons into new shells.
Hence, it means that atomic radius of the elements also increases.
For the given group 1A elements, sodium is at the top so it has smaller atomic radius whereas cesium is at the bottom. Therefore, cesium has the largest atomic radius.
Thus, we can conclude that cesium elements in group 1A has the largest atomic radius.
